15 Competitor Keywords Every B2B SaaS Team Should Monitor on Social Media
How to steal your competitors' frustrated customers in real-time. The exact 15 competitor keywords and phrases to monitor on LinkedIn, X, and Instagram.
The absolute easiest customer to close is a prospect who is already paying for a solution in your category but is actively frustrated with it.
They have already gone through the education phase. They understand why they need the technology. They have allocated budget. The only thing they are missing is a better alternative.
In the past, catching these disgruntled buyers was a matter of luck. In 2026, you can automate this process using social listening. By monitoring specific competitor keywords and phrases across LinkedIn, X, and Instagram, you can identify buyers looking to switch and swoop in with a contextual pitch within minutes.
Here are the 15 competitor keywords and phrases every B2B SaaS GTM team should monitor.
Niche 1: The “Alternative Seekers” (High Purchase Intent)
These keywords indicate a prospect is in active evaluation mode and wants direct recommendations from their network.
- “[Competitor] alternative”
- Example: “Looking for a solid Apollo alternative that doesn’t charge per seat. What is everyone using?”
- “Switching from [Competitor]”
- Example: “Currently switching from ZoomInfo. Need something with better direct dials in Europe.”
- “Anyone using [Competitor]?”
- Example: “Anyone using Expandi? How is their API deliverability lately?”
- “Better than [Competitor]”
- Example: “Need a sales engagement tool that is better than Outreach for multi-channel tasks.”
Niche 2: The “Frustration Signals” (Competitor Dissatisfaction)
These triggers catch buyers experiencing technical glitches, poor support, or billing issues with their current provider.
- “[Competitor] down” or “[Competitor] outage”
- Example: “Is Lusha down for everyone else today or just me? GTM is at a complete standstill.”
- “[Competitor] support”
- Example: “Been waiting 3 days for [Competitor] support to resolve an API issue. Awful.”
- “Frustrated with [Competitor]”
- Example: “Genuinely frustrated with [Competitor’s] UI updates. Simple tasks now take 5 clicks.”
- “[Competitor] pricing” or “[Competitor] contract”
- Example: “Just got our renewal quote for [Competitor] and the price increased by 40%. Ridiculous.”
Niche 3: The “Feature Gaps” (Specific Product Limitations)
These keywords catch buyers who want specific functionalities that their legacy tool does not provide.
- “[Competitor] doesn’t”
- Example: “Clay is amazing but [Competitor] doesn’t do real-time social listening.”
- “Wish [Competitor] had”
- Example: “Wish HubSpot had a native AI reply agent that booked calendar meetings autonomously.”
- “How to sync [Competitor]”
- Example: “How to sync Apollo leads directly to Slack without using Zapier? It keeps breaking.”
- “[Competitor] limits”
- Example: “Hitting the connection request limits on Expandi again. Need a safer workaround.”
Niche 4: The “Buying Committee Inquiries” (Peer Validation)
These phrases catch decision-makers seeking social proof from their peers before committing to a contract renewal.
- “[Competitor] vs [Competitor]”
- Example: “Evaluating Instantly vs Lemlist for our outbound email campaigns. Any strong opinions?”
- “[Competitor] reviews”
- Example: “Any honest reviews on Trigify’s social intent triggers? Is the data clean?”
- “Recommend tool for [Use Case]”
- Example: “Can anyone recommend a tool for sourcing B2B leads from LinkedIn posts?”
